The DevOps Engineer will be responsible for maintaining and improving the build system, optimizing pipelines, and automating processes. This role involves code compilation, integration, and working closely with development teams to integrate new deployment processes. Key tasks include managing source control branches, providing Perforce support, documenting build/release processes, and building infrastructure tools. The engineer will also analyze game production to identify automation opportunities and improve workflows.
Good To Have:
Knowledge of Unreal Engine
Knowledge of containerization tools (Docker)
Familiarity with automated build environment tools (Ansible, Puppet, Terraform or similar)
Familiarity with game development
Must Have:
Maintain and improve build system performance
Perform code compilation and integration
Optimize pipelines, processes, and automation
Work closely with development teams for new deployment processes
Maintain source control branches and provide Perforce support
Create and maintain build/release process documentation
Build, develop, set up, and integrate infrastructure and tools
Automate and improve development and release processes
Analyze game production for automation opportunities
Ability to work in Warsaw office in hybrid model (at least 3 days in office)
Minimum 2 years of commercial programming/development experience
Knowledge and experience in C# and Python (or C++)
Knowledge of English and Polish language (at least B2 level)
Knowledge of WLAN & LAN and network functionality
Knowledge of version control tools (Perforce)
Knowledge of CI/CD tools (Horde and Teamcity)
Perks:
Psychological support/care
Private medical package
Free weekly yoga in the office
Multisport
Team training budget
In-office library
English/Polish classes
Office near Metro Stadion Narodowy and Dworzec Wschodni stations
Dog-friendly office
In-house gym
No dress code
Car and bike parking
Chill zone with video, board, and arcade games
Flexible working hours
Hybrid work (3 days from office, 2 days from home + additional remote days)
20 or 26 days of fully-paid holiday leave
International working environment
Attractive bonus system (annual bonus, motivation programme)
Transparent salary brackets
Attendance in game dev events
Relocation budget for candidates from abroad
Referral program
Annual company events
Merch/swag
Preferential loans
Add these skills to join the top 1% applicants for this job
budget-management
oops
cpp
unreal
game-texts
c#
ansible
terraform
teamcity
puppet
ci-cd
docker
python
perforce
Job description
Your responsibilities:
Maintenance and improvement of the build system and its performance;
Code compilation and integration;
Optimizing pipelines, processes & automation;
Working closely with the development team to integrate new deployment processes;
Maintaining source control branches;
Providing Perforce support for the team;
Creating and maintaining documentation of the build/release process;
Building, developing, setting up and integrating infrastructure and tools;
Working on ways to automate and improve development and release processes;
Analysis of the game’s production process to understand areas where automation can be used to improve pipelines and workflows.
Job requirements
Requirements:
Ability to work in our Warsaw office in hybrid model - at least 3 days in the office;
Minimum 2 years of commercial experience in the area of programming/development;
Knowledge & experience in working with C# and Python;
If you know C++ instead of the two languages above, that's fine too!
Knowledge of English & Polish language (both at least B2 level);
Knowledge of WLAN & LAN and how the network works;
Knowledge of version control tools (we use Perforce);
Knowledge of CI/CD tools (we use Horde and Teamcity);
The ability to effectively manage your own time and prioritize tasks in a dynamic;
A mindset focused on supporting other departments (an "internal client" approach) and understanding their needs (e.g., supporting Artists, Design);
A focus on collaboration and finding common ground.
Nice to have:
Knowledge of Unreal Engine;
Knowledge of containerization tools (we use Docker);
Familiarity with tools for automated build environments (Ansible, Puppet, Terraform or other similar);
Familiarity with game development.
What we offer?
Health and Wellness
psychological support/care
private medical package
free weekly yoga in the office
Multisport
Development
team training budget
in-office library
English/Polish classes
Our office
near Metro Stadion Narodowy and Dworzec Wschodni stations
dog-friendly
in-house gym
no dress code
car and bike parking
chill zone
video, board and arcade games
Working conditions
flexible working hours
hybrid work (3 days from office, 2 days from home + additional pool of remote days per year)
20 or 26 days of fully-paid holiday leave
international working environment
Fair compensation
attractive bonus system – annual bonus, motivation programme
transparent salary brackets
Events and more
attendance in game dev events
relocation budget for candidates from abroad
referral program
annual company events
merch/swag
preferential loans
Set alerts for more jobs like DevOps Engineer (DevOps)